CHAPTER 60 - ANTI-APARTHEID PROGRAM
SUBCHAPTER V - FUTURE POLICY TOWARD SOUTH AFRICA
Sec. 5100 - Repealed. Pub. L. 102-182, §4, Dec. 4, 1991, 105 Stat. 1234
From the U.S. Government Publishing Office, www.gpo.gov

§5100. Repealed. Pub. L. 102–182, §4, Dec. 4, 1991, 105 Stat. 1234

Section, Pub. L. 99–440, title V, §510, Oct. 2, 1986, 100 Stat. 1111; Pub. L. 99–631, §1(a)(29), Nov. 7, 1986, 100 Stat. 3518, prohibited importation of Soviet gold coins.
